Understanding Wildfire Smoke: Key Components to Remove for Enhanced Air Quality

Diagram illustrating components of wildfire smoke: gases (carbon monoxide, VOCs) and fine particles (PM2.5, PM10) affecting lungs, with burning forest backdrop.

To successfully filter indoor air, it is vital to grasp the complex components of wildfire smoke. This smoke is a perilous amalgamation of gases and fine particles created by the combustion of organic materials. It encompasses toxic substances such as carbon monoxide, volatile organic compounds (VOCs), and particulate matter (PM2.5 and PM10). These tiny particles can infiltrate deep into the lungs, posing serious health risks to individuals exposed to them.

Furthermore, the organic chemicals present in smoke may include hazardous compounds like benzene and formaldehyde, both of which can provoke respiratory issues and various health complications. By choosing high-quality wildfire air filters, you can significantly reduce the presence of these harmful agents in your home, resulting in a notable enhancement in indoor air quality.

Key Considerations for Selecting the Best Wildfire Air Filter for Your Home

Choosing the most effective wildfire air filter necessitates careful consideration of several significant factors. First and foremost, the efficiency rating of the filter, typically indicated by the MERV (Minimum Efficiency Reporting Value) ratings, is of utmost importance. Filters that carry a MERV rating between 13 and 16 are highly recommended for effectively capturing smoke particles and improving indoor air quality.

In addition, it is crucial to evaluate the dimensions and compatibility of the filter with your existing HVAC system. Ensuring a proper fit prevents unfiltered air from bypassing the filtration system, thus maximizing its effectiveness. Moreover, consider the filter’s lifespan and maintenance requirements; while some filters necessitate frequent replacements, others are engineered for extended use.

Finally, assess specific health concerns within your household. For example, if anyone suffers from allergies or respiratory conditions, opting for a filter that not only captures smoke but also allergens can provide additional protection. By carefully weighing these considerations, you can make a knowledgeable choice that significantly enhances your indoor air quality.

Detailed Instructions for the Successful Installation of Wildfire Air Filters

Installing wildfire air filters is generally a straightforward task; however, it requires meticulous attention to detail to ensure effectiveness. Start by turning off your HVAC system for safety during the installation. Locate the filter compartment, which is usually found on the return air duct or air handler. Carefully remove the old filter, taking note of its orientation to ensure correct placement of the new filter.

After discarding the old filter, thoroughly clean the compartment to eliminate any dust or debris that could hinder the performance of the new filter. This step is vital for maintaining the best air quality. When inserting the new filter, confirm that the arrow indicating airflow direction points toward the blower, as proper orientation is essential for effective filtration. After replacing the cover, turn the system back on and listen for any unusual sounds that may suggest improper installation.

Avoiding Common Pitfalls in the Installation of Wildfire Air Filters

Even a seemingly simple task like installing wildfire air filters can be fraught with potential errors. A frequent mistake is neglecting to check the size of the filter. Using a filter that is either too small or too large can result in air bypass, rendering the filter ineffective. Always verify the dimensions according to the specifications provided by the manufacturer.

Another common oversight is failing to clean the filter compartment prior to installation. Dust and debris buildup can compromise the performance of the new filter. Additionally, neglecting to adhere to the manufacturer’s instructions regarding airflow direction can severely diminish the filter’s efficiency. Being cognizant of these common pitfalls can help ensure that your air filtration system functions at its highest capacity.

Recommended Replacement Schedule for Wildfire Air Filters

The frequency of replacing wildfire air filters can vary significantly based on several factors. As a general guideline, it is advisable to change your filter every three months; however, if you reside in an area prone to wildfires or have pets and allergies, more frequent replacements may be necessary to maintain optimal air quality. Keeping an eye on the condition of your filter can assist in determining the best replacement schedule tailored to your specific circumstances.

Some filters are equipped with indicators that alert you when they need to be replaced. If your filter appears discolored or clogged with dust, it’s a clear sign that a replacement is overdue. Regular inspection of your filter can prevent reduced airflow and ensure your HVAC system operates efficiently.

Cleaning versus Replacing: Extending the Lifespan of Your Wildfire Air Filter

While some wildfire air filters are designed for cleaning and reuse, others are intended for one-time use. If your filter is washable, cleaning it can significantly lengthen its lifespan. Use a vacuum or a soft brush to remove accumulated dust, then rinse it with water, ensuring it is completely dry before reinstalling.

However, it’s crucial to follow the manufacturer’s cleaning instructions and frequency guidelines. Over-cleaning can damage the filter material, resulting in decreased effectiveness. For disposable filters, replacement is the most reliable option to ensure optimal performance and air quality.

Recognizing When Your Wildfire Air Filter Needs Attention

Identifying when your wildfire air filter requires attention is vital for maintaining air quality. Common indicators include visible dust accumulation, diminished airflow from your HVAC system, and an increase in allergy symptoms within your home. If you notice any of these warning signs, it is time to inspect your filter and potentially replace it.

Additionally, if you detect a musty or smoky odor while your HVAC system is operational, it may indicate that the filter is saturated with pollutants and is no longer functioning effectively. Regular inspections and timely replacements can help prevent these issues, ensuring your indoor air stays healthy and clean.

Understanding MERV Ratings: Selecting the Optimal Filter for Wildfire Smoke

The MERV rating system is fundamental for assessing the effectiveness of air filters. Filters with a MERV rating of 13 or higher are typically recommended for capturing smoke particles. These filters can trap particulate matter as small as 0.3 microns, which includes many of the harmful elements found in wildfire smoke.

However, it is important to acknowledge that higher MERV ratings can lead to increased airflow resistance. Thus, achieving a balance between the need for effective filtration and the specifications of your HVAC system is crucial. A filter with an excessively high MERV rating may restrict airflow, diminishing the overall efficiency of the system. Therefore, selecting a filter that is appropriate for your specific requirements is vital for maintaining optimal performance.

The Outstanding Effectiveness of HEPA Filters in Eliminating Wildfire Particles

HEPA (High-Efficiency Particulate Air) filters are renowned for their exceptional ability to capture minute particles, including those associated with wildfire smoke. These filters are designed to trap at least 99.97% of particles that are 0.3 microns in size, making them among the most effective options available for ensuring clean air.

When searching for wildfire air filters, those equipped with HEPA technology are particularly effective in alleviating the adverse effects of smoke. Incorporating a HEPA filter into your air management system can significantly reduce the concentration of harmful particulates in your indoor environment, thereby promoting better health outcomes for all residents.

Recent Advances in Wildfire Air Filter Technology

Recent developments in wildfire air filters include the creation of filters that integrate multiple technologies to enhance performance. For instance, some modern filters incorporate activated carbon to effectively combat odors, volatile organic compounds (VOCs), and particulate matter. This dual-action mechanism provides comprehensive protection against a variety of harmful elements found in wildfire smoke.

Additionally, advancements in filter materials have led to lighter, more efficient options that maintain high filtration standards while reducing strain on HVAC systems. As technology evolves, even more sophisticated solutions tailored to address the unique challenges posed by wildfire smoke can be anticipated.
